2.5 g of protein containing only glycine C2H5NO2 is dissolved in water to make 500 mL of solution. The osmotic pressure of this solution at 300 K is found to be 5.03×10-3 bar. The total number of glycine units present in the protein is

(Given : R = 0.083 L bar K-1 mol-1 )

Answer:
330.00
Solution:

π=CRT

5.03×10-3=2.5×1000M.wt×500×0.083×300

M.wt. =24.752 ×103gram=24752gram

Molar mass of glycine NH2CH2COOH=75 g/Mol.

No of glycine unit in protein =2475275 = 330.02  330 units
